About Olav Tryggvason

The statue of Olav Tryggvason stands tall in Trondheim’s central square, known as Torvet, and serves as a key landmark. Positioned atop a towering column, the statue overlooks the city, symbolizing Olav’s lasting influence on Norway’s cultural and religious history. The monument is not only a tribute to the king but also a focal point for visitors exploring Trondheim. It offers a glimpse into the city’s medieval past and its age-old legacy

Olav Tryggvason Highlights

• Admire the towering statue of Olav Tryggvason, a symbol of Trondheim’s founding and Norway’s Christianization.
• Experience the lively atmosphere of Torvet, Trondheim’s central square, where the statue stands as a focal point.
• Reflect on Olav’s pivotal role in shaping Norwegian history and culture.
• Observe the statue’s sundial function, blending art, architecture, and timekeeping.
• Explore nearby attractions like Nidaros Cathedral and Trondheim Torg, all within walking distance from the statue.
